Transaction 1840000569320458a52756c29a04f70e4f86bb0cea88ed9e84711cd4c1925e33
1 Input
1 Output
-
1840000569320458a52756c29a04f70e4f86bb0cea88ed9e84711cd4c1925e33:0
- value
- 62944
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 98ceb1e096e0e2c61b3b04ab8d672ef166525ba75aff9c66b760ecf8943634b9
- address
- bc1pnr8trcykur3vvxemqj4c6eew79n9yka8ttlece4hvrk039pkxjusntpy46